Class EventStreamVisitorBuilderInterfaceSpec
- java.lang.Object
-
- software.amazon.awssdk.codegen.poet.eventstream.EventStreamVisitorBuilderInterfaceSpec
-
- All Implemented Interfaces:
ClassSpec
- Direct Known Subclasses:
EventStreamVisitorBuilderImplSpec
public class EventStreamVisitorBuilderInterfaceSpec extends Object implements ClassSpec
Spec for builder interface for visitor.
-
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description protected com.squareup.javapoet.MethodSpec.Builder
applyBuildMethodSpecUpdates(com.squareup.javapoet.MethodSpec.Builder builder)
protected com.squareup.javapoet.MethodSpec.Builder
applyOnDefaultMethodSpecUpdates(com.squareup.javapoet.MethodSpec.Builder builder)
protected com.squareup.javapoet.MethodSpec.Builder
applyOnSubTypeMethodSpecUpdates(com.squareup.javapoet.TypeSpec.Builder typeBuilder, com.squareup.javapoet.MethodSpec.Builder methodBuilder, MemberModel event)
com.squareup.javapoet.ClassName
className()
protected com.squareup.javapoet.TypeSpec.Builder
createTypeSpec()
com.squareup.javapoet.TypeSpec
poetSpec()
-
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face software.amazon.awssdk.codegen.poet.ClassSpec
staticImports
-
-
-
-
Method Detail
-
poetSpec
public final com.squareup.javapoet.TypeSpec poetSpec()
-
createTypeSpec
protected com.squareup.javapoet.TypeSpec.Builder createTypeSpec()
-
className
public com.squareup.javapoet.ClassName className()
-
applyOnDefaultMethodSpecUpdates
protected com.squareup.javapoet.MethodSpec.Builder applyOnDefaultMethodSpecUpdates(com.squareup.javapoet.MethodSpec.Builder builder)
-
applyBuildMethodSpecUpdates
protected com.squareup.javapoet.MethodSpec.Builder applyBuildMethodSpecUpdates(com.squareup.javapoet.MethodSpec.Builder builder)
-
applyOnSubTypeMethodSpecUpdates
protected com.squareup.javapoet.MethodSpec.Builder applyOnSubTypeMethodSpecUpdates(com.squareup.javapoet.TypeSpec.Builder typeBuilder, com.squareup.javapoet.MethodSpec.Builder methodBuilder, MemberModel event)
-
-